According to Newton's Law of Cooling, the rate of cooling of a body is indeed proportional to the excess temperature (the difference between the body temperature and the surrounding temperature). Newton was one of the first to systematically study the relationship between heat loss and temperature, which is reflected in the cooling curve showing temperature change over time.
